Biography

Maureen Egan is a Director in the Financial Advisory Services Group and specializes in complex commercial litigation and forensic investigations.

Maureen has over 20 years of experience analyzing complex financial, accounting and economic issues throughout the dispute resolution process, with an emphasis on breach of contract and fiduciary duty claims, partnership and shareholder disputes and purchase prices adjustments and breach of representation and warranty claims arising from mergers and acquisitions.

Additionally, Maureen has served as the lead case manager on federal district, bankruptcy, Delaware Chancery, state court and arbitration actions requiring the calculation of lost profits and lost value damages, the evaluation of insolvency and the forensic reconstruction of financial activity over multiple years. She has also managed forensic investigations involving internal and external fraud.

Maureen began her career as a staff accountant in regional accounting firms, providing audit and tax services to small and midsized privately held companies. Her experience covers a wide range of industries, including manufacturing, retail and wholesale product distribution, financial services, construction, real estate, professional service firms and electric utilities.
